Subsistence crisis is generally caused by economic factors. It is an extreme situation wherein it is very difficult to maintain even the basic means of livelihood.
During the old regime in France the situation became worse when the population of France grew from 23 million to 28 million. The increase in population led to increase in demand of food grains. But the production of food crops failed to meet the ever increasing demand. Most workers worked as labourers in workshops and their wages were fixed. The rise in prices widened the gap between the rich and the poor. Situation became worse at the time of drought or crop failure. This led to subsistence crisis.
